SENDA. An Alternative to OSGI for Large Scale Domotics
Abstract
In this paper we present an overview of SENDA, a novel architecture for device networking based on very simple abstractions, but powerful enough to overcome limitations of previous approaches. SENDA defines a set of simple device interfaces, a hierarchical composition mechanism for both device objects and event propagating objects, a set of interfaces for managing and initializing the network, and a set of conventions for easier development of services.
